Output 33198059394a43754868608e3f156f6101c485b78dc2180524f555efb6063536:1

value
105080828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c85f2717b8c1f15bee70a74454df79420077720 OP_EQUAL
address
MNAn7ACsPfRJSDWVdq3JKd7vL3iNCn9dNF
transaction
33198059394a43754868608e3f156f6101c485b78dc2180524f555efb6063536
spent
true